Independent Houses for Rent in Panchkula by BHK Type
What each house size actually costs in Panchkula.
| BHK Type | Listings Count | Min Price | Max Price | Avg Price |
|---|
| 1 BHK | 8 | ₹13,000 | ₹20,500 | ₹16,250 |
| 2 BHK | 38 | ₹15,000 | ₹60,000 | ₹22,000 |
| 3 BHK | 58 | ₹22,000 | ₹2.5 Lac | ₹40,000 |
| 4 BHK | 19 | ₹50,000 | ₹3 Lac | ₹1.4 Lac |
| 5 BHK | 16 | ₹70,000 | ₹3 Lac | ₹1.6 Lac |
Why does 3 BHK dominate the independent house market in Panchkula?
It's the traditional kothi format, and by a genuinely wide margin here. 58+ 3 BHK listings, averaging ₹40,000, comfortably the deepest segment in this market, well ahead of every other configuration. Like Chandigarh, Panchkula's sectors were largely built around this standalone-house format, and that history is reflected directly in today's rental stock.
How much does a 2 BHK independent house rent for in Panchkula?
Around ₹22,000 on average, out of 38+ listings, a genuine secondary category behind 3 BHK. This configuration suits small families and couples, though the smaller supply compared to 3 BHK means fewer options to compare within a given sector.
Is a 1 BHK independent house easy to find for rent in Panchkula?
Comparatively, no. There are only 8+ 1 BHK listings currently available, averaging ₹16,250, ranging from ₹13,000 to ₹20,500. This configuration suits single professionals and students, though the limited supply means fewer options to compare within a given sector.
Who's renting 4 and 5 BHK independent houses in Panchkula?
A smaller, distinctly premium pool. 19+ 4 BHK listings and 16+ 5 BHK ones, averaging ₹1.4 Lac and ₹1.6 Lac, with the priciest 5 BHKs touching ₹3 Lac. This is squarely elite territory, large families or senior professionals wanting a sizeable independent kothi in a premium low-numbered sector.

What documents does a landlord in Panchkula usually want?
ID proof, address proof, and income proof if you're salaried, a payslip usually covers it. Most sector RWAs also ask for a police verification form, so worth having that ready before you start viewing places.
What's a typical security deposit for an independent house in Panchkula?
Two to three months' rent is fairly standard in Panchkula, though premium kothis in sectors like Sector 8 or Sector 9 sometimes ask for more. Always confirm the exact figure upfront, it varies a lot between landlords.
Can you actually negotiate rent on an independent house in Panchkula?
Often, yes, especially on unfurnished units or anything that's sat vacant a while. Landlords tend to have more flexibility than the listed price suggests, particularly if you offer a longer lease.
What is the difference between renting an independent house and an apartment in Panchkula?
An independent house gives you a standalone structure, usually with its own entrance, more privacy, and sometimes a small yard or terrace, none of which you get in an apartment complex. What you give up is shared amenities like a gym, clubhouse, or security desk, and maintenance of the property often falls more directly on the tenant or landlord rather than a managed society. If privacy and space matter more to you than amenities, an independent house is usually the better fit.
How early should I start looking for an independent house in Panchkula?
Three to four weeks before your move-in date. Good 3 BHK kothis in popular sectors go fast, so waiting too long usually means picking from what's left.
Broker or direct owner in Panchkula, which way to go?
Both work fine. Direct saves the broker fee, usually a month's rent. A good local broker, though, knows the sectors well and can move things along faster, especially useful if you're new here.
